ResumoA novel strain-induced transition of the director orientation in a monodomain cross-linked side-chain liquid-crystal polymer system is reported which is analogous to the Fr\'eedericksz transition in simple nematics. This new type of transition has a characteristic threshold strain which arises from an internal elastic barrier to rotation and is related to the level of anisotropy of the polymer chain trajectory.
